    Motorola finally releases its Moto G31 here in the Philippines with an OLED display panel at affordable pricing.

    Motorola Moto G31

    Moto G31 is now available in the Philippines!

    To recall, they announced the Moto G31 last November 2021. This smartphone mainly boasts its 6.4-inch Max Vision OLED display with FHD+ resolution for a great entertainment experience.  ompared to the display of other phones that only has LCD, this can bring a brighter color and sharp contrast display. However, it does not come with a high screen refresh rate feature.

    Moreover, you can also enjoy taking photos with its 50MP triple camera setup. Along with the 50MP main shooter are the 8MP ultra-wide lens and 2MP macro lens. On the front, it has a 13MP selfie shooter placed on a punch-hole at the top-center of the screen. According to Motorola, its camera uses a Quad Pixel technology that sharpens the image in low-light scenarios. Besides, it also features dual capture, face beauty, spot color, cinemagraph, night vision, video stabilization, slow motion, and portrait mode.

    For its performance, it carries a bit old 12nm MediaTek Helio G85 octa-core processor which is still decent anyway. It also comes with 4GB RAM and 128GB expandable storage via a microSD card slot of up to 1TB. In addition, it runs My UX based on Android 11 out of the box and has access to the Google apps you use most.

    They also packed it with a large 5,000mAh battery capacity that supports up to 10W fast charging. Motorola claimed that it can give you up to 36 hours of battery life, but it still depends on your usage.

    For its design, it features a plastic body that has a water-repellent design. It also has 161.89 x 73.87 x 8.55mm dimensions and weighs only 181g. This device also has a side-mounted fingerprint scanner, USB Type-C port, and 3.5mm headset jack. Meanwhile, its available colorways are Mineral Grey and Baby Blue.

    Price and availability

    Moto G31 – PHP 8,995 – Lazada | Shopee

    The new Motorola Moto G31 is now available on sale in the Philippines. You can buy this in Motorola kiosks in SM Megamall and SM North Edsa as well as in their authorized resellers. To know where this phone is available, just visit this link.
